She was able to give accurate info about the plans of her fellow BA to the Supergirls after she was stilled, this wouldn't have been possible if the BA oaths were still working on her.


Was Amyco at the Darkfriend Social in the Prologue of the Great Hunt? We saw some of the effects Ishmael/Morridin was able to do to the mind of Bors/Carridin when he gets nothing more than a glimpse of Matt in Ebu Dar. That seemed much more invasive than the oath rod, and that was on a mere non-channeler.

It is quite possible the "weakness" Sheriam alludes to the wonder girls in the Great Hunt goes beyond being turned completely to the shadow by 13 Myrdrall and 13 channelers. As with compulsion (a one power method), the Shadows turning someone trick (possibly a true power method) could come with different levels of shall we say suggestiveness, and therefore have nothing to do with the oath rod.

My point is, its a failure of logic to assume that the Darkone controls all his servants the same. The forsaken seem to run to S.G. even when they know the punishment will be extreme for their blunders, because they know to not obey is much worse, even after your are dead. Amyco, a low level B.A., doesn't prove that the D.O. uses only the oath rod to gain his loyalties. As one of the top three B.A., Verin clearly could have been subjected to much worse and therefore not as free to get herself stilled as we think.
